conceptual detail
Grammar usage guide and real-world examplesUSAGE SUMMARY
The phrase "conceptual detail" is correct and usable in written English.
It can be used when discussing specific aspects or elements of a concept, particularly in academic or analytical contexts. Example: "In her thesis, she focused on the conceptual detail of the theory, exploring its implications and applications in real-world scenarios."

Linguistic Context
The phrase "conceptual detail" functions primarily as a noun phrase, often serving as the object of a verb or the complement of a preposition. It refers to specific, definable aspects or elements within a broader concept. As seen in Ludwig, it highlights the tangible parts of an abstract idea.

FAQs
How can I use "conceptual detail" in a sentence?
You can use "conceptual detail" when you want to emphasize the specific aspects or elements of a concept. For example: "The report focused on the "conceptual detail" of the proposed solution".
What's a good alternative to "conceptual detail"?
Depending on the context, you could use phrases like "theoretical nuance", "conceptual aspect", or "specifics of the concept" as alternatives to "conceptual detail".
Is it better to say "conceptual detail" or "concept details"?
"Conceptual detail" is generally preferred in formal writing as it is a more established and grammatically sound phrase. "Concept details" can sound slightly awkward.
In what fields is the phrase "conceptual detail" most commonly used?
The phrase "conceptual detail" is frequently used in academic and scientific fields, as well as in discussions related to design and art, where precise understanding and communication of ideas are crucial.
